Meghan Markle and Prince Harry's departure from royal duties has been anything but a clean break. While their claims of independence were meant to pave a new path, allegations of grifting and controversies over taxpayer-funded security have cast a dark shadow on their narrative. Harry's legal fights to regain state-funded protection, reportedly costing British taxpayers over £500,000, have sparked outrage and accusations of hypocrisy.
Meanwhile, Meghan's lifestyle brand, As Ever, has not escaped criticism either. Though the products—like her $32 raspberry jam and $68 crepe mix—sold out quickly, customers and reviews have been less than kind. Yahoo's review described the jam as "runny and bland," and many have questioned the exorbitant price tags for underwhelming goods. For a couple striving to redefine their public image, these missteps paint a far more complicated picture of their new life outside the Crown's reach.
